Abstract: In a series of papers intutionistic fuzzy variants of the most popular fuzzy implications and some specific intutionistic fuzzy implications are introduced and their properties are studied. These implications generate five different negations - one standard and four from an intuitionistic (in sense of L.E.J. Brouwer) type. Here, we construct on the basis of the latter four negations eight new intuitionistic fuzzy implications and some properties of them are studied. The relations between them and Modus Ponens are described. Klir and Yuan's axioms are checked for them.

Abstract: A generalized net is used to construct a model which describes the process of evaluation of the problems solved by students. The model utilizes the theory of intuitionistic fuzzy sets. The model can be used to simulate some processes, related to estimation of students` background.

Abstract: The research expounded in this paper is a continuation of previous investigations into the modelling of information flow with a typical university. The framework in which this is done is the theory of Generalized Nets (GNs) (and sub-GNs where appropriate). While the order of procedure might vary from one institution to another, the processes are almost invariant, so that the development of the GN in this paper can be readily adapted or amended to suit particular circumstances, since each transition is constructed in a transparent manner.

Abstract: An Integrated Data Management System is required for representing and managing indicative information from multiple sources describing the state of an enterprise. Current Data Management Systems model enterprises that are crisp. A crisp enterprise is one that is highly quantifiable; relationships are fixed and attributes are atomic valued. The premises for this paper are precise enterprises, data maybe uncertain; multiple sources of information do exist, but uncertainty may be described using different models.
